c#语言winform在线升级

  1. 在服务器iis添加网站

 

 

 

 

(2步骤中指定一个具体的文件位置,这个位置用来存放winform的发布后的程序)

 

 

2.生成发布winform发布程序

 选择所要发布的项目,右键》发布 ,进入如下界面

 

 

 

 

(在桌面上添加一个文件,用来保存发布后的程序,这里指定新增的文件夹,点击下一步)

 

 

 

 

(选择“从网站”,url为我们在服务器iis上部署的网站ip;例如:http://192.16.0.20:8803,然后点击完成)

 

 

 

 

 

(选择“是”,、点击下一步,再点击完成)

 

 

 

 

 

 

 

(成功之后项目中会生成一个pfx文件,在制定的文件夹下生成如上文件)

 

 

3.将上面的文件拖入到服务器中iis指定的文件夹下

 

 4. 修改iis默认起始页面

选择网站》默认文档》添加》publish.htm》上移(到第一位置)

 

5.输入网址

 

 

 

 

 

 

 

(如出现上界面,是因为访问权限的限制,解决办法:选择文件夹》属性》安全》编辑》添加》高级》立即查找(找到EveryOne后确认)》将EveryOne完全控制,修改权限打开》确认

(点击安装,下载完成后会生成如下的exe程序,双击运行就可查看winform程序)

 

 

 

 

 

 

 

 

 

注:每当重新发布后,双击exe程序都会进行一次下载,生成一条新的版本,存放在Application File文件夹下

 

 

posted @   搬砖工具人  阅读(1703)  评论(0编辑  收藏  举报
编辑推荐:
· AI与.NET技术实操系列:基于图像分类模型对图像进行分类
· go语言实现终端里的倒计时
· 如何编写易于单元测试的代码
· 10年+ .NET Coder 心语,封装的思维:从隐藏、稳定开始理解其本质意义
· .NET Core 中如何实现缓存的预热?
阅读排行:
· 分享一个免费、快速、无限量使用的满血 DeepSeek R1 模型,支持深度思考和联网搜索!
· 基于 Docker 搭建 FRP 内网穿透开源项目(很简单哒)
· ollama系列01:轻松3步本地部署deepseek,普通电脑可用
· 25岁的心里话
· 按钮权限的设计及实现
点击右上角即可分享
微信分享提示